Transaction 19778543e9e5561152aeff36f1967fa014df17b7371dd1c49eacaf39c6920626

1 Input
2 Outputs
  • 19778543e9e5561152aeff36f1967fa014df17b7371dd1c49eacaf39c6920626:0
  • value  904000
    address  3NCA8Lhiskgb75zTuXQJzhpoorijSk9pE1
  • 19778543e9e5561152aeff36f1967fa014df17b7371dd1c49eacaf39c6920626:1
  • value  252301922
    address  1DmyG916a6k1AwPjRg7a23aWDbhQQntbaN